@Jackie Apreil The HEV starts at $33,990 and the PHEV starts at $44,990 (but you get around $6500 in tax credits post purchase, sending it to around $38,490).
About the tax credit, this means you will be paying in full for the vehicle, meaning that you will be taxed on the $44,990 price, not the $38,490. There is no tax credit on the HEV.
HEV comes in trims S and EX, while PHEV starts at trim SX and then SX Prestige.
HEV has mpg of 39 mpg (37 AWD), PHEV has 35 mpg without any charge (AWD only) and 32 miles electric only (fully charged) and 79 MPGE combined when using both gas and electric.
